Chocolate Chip Zucchini Bread

Now that spring is on its way so is all the fresh produce. Here is a good way to enjoy it and hold on to it for the future. This recipe is very easy to double, triple or more.

Ingredients:

Dry Ingredients:
1 cup AP Flour
1 cup Whole Wheat Flour
1 tsp Baking Powder
1 tsp Baking Soda
1/2 tsp Salt
1 tsp Cinnamon
1/2 cup Mini Chocolate Chips

Wet Ingredients:
2 Eggs
1/4 cup Oil
1/4 cup Applesauce
1 cup Sugar
1 tsp Vanilla Extract
1 cup Grated Zucchini (unpeeled; if frozen do not drain)

Process:
Mix all dry ingredients together. Then beat eggs until frothy and mix in all remaining wet ingredients. Mix in dry ingredients. Dump batter into greased loaf pan. Bake for 40 minutes in a 350 degree oven until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out dry (except chocolate chips). Let stand in loaf pan for 10 minutes and then cool the rest of the way on a rack.

Make ahead directions:
You can just wrap tightly in plastic wrap and aluminum and place in the freezer. Then just sit out to thaw. If your freezer is full you can store the dry ingredients in a freezer bag on the shelf and freeze shredded zucchini.
